Transaction a381564223b688b149d7100f07a46dca432fecc4ec2769821257b5997eb58a41
1 Input
1 Output
-
a381564223b688b149d7100f07a46dca432fecc4ec2769821257b5997eb58a41:0
- value
- 19966437
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d57e8d35a2d1fddea7645a3f1d60147555ae051a O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LTrXpWhxViEoaP5PWQqUSdHgKzffZiya3